Warnings The following precautions should be taken when operating or working near the Corning Low Speed Orbital Shaker: • Always wear safety glasses and other appropriate protection when operating this equipment. • Never operate the unit without a shaking head securely attached.

3.0 INSTRUCTIONS FOR USE 1. POWER switch – to turn the shaker ON (power switch illuminates) or OFF 2. SPEED potentiometer – to set the shaker speed 3. TIME potentiometer – to set timed operation 4. HOLD – yellow light illuminates when shaker is set on HOLD for continuous operation 5.

It is the product user’s responsibility to decontaminate waste equipment from biological, chemical, and/or radiological hazards prior to disposal. Additional information pertaining to the disposal of Corning per the WEEE Directive can be obtained at www.corning.com/weee.
